Comparable Facts

Compare University of Central Oklahoma in Edmond, OK with Northeastern State University in Tahlequah, OK on tuition, admissions, graduation, earnings, and student body data using the table above.

University of Central Oklahoma is larger than NSU based on total student enrollment (12,554 students vs. 6,751 students)

Location, institution type, and student-faculty ratio

  • University of Central Oklahoma is located in Edmond, OK (Large Suburban setting); Northeastern State University is in Tahlequah, OK (Remote Town setting).
  • University of Central Oklahoma is a public, non-profit 4-year institution. Northeastern State University is a public, non-profit 4-year institution.
  • Student-to-faculty ratio: University of Central Oklahoma 18:1; Northeastern State University 16:1.

UCO-Central vs. NSU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, UCO-Central or NSU? Published tuition is the sticker price; many students pay less after aid (see average net price below).

  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Northeastern State University than UCO-Central ($12,410 vs. $18,660).
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at University of Central Oklahoma are 12.8% lower than at Northeastern State University ($9,700 vs. $11,120).
  • University of Central Oklahoma is 12.9% more expensive for in-state tuition than NSU (about $1,008 more per year; $8,818.00 vs. $7,810.00).
  • Out-of-state tuition is 14% higher at UCO-Central than at Northeastern State University (about $2,414 more per year; $19,704.00 vs. $17,290.00).
  • A larger share of students receive grant aid at Northeastern State University than at University of Central Oklahoma (83% vs. 81%).
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Northeastern State University students is 24.3% larger than aid received by University of Central Oklahoma students ($8,893 vs. $7,152).

UCO-Central vs. NSU Admissions comparison

Which college is harder to get into, UCO-Central or NSU? Typical SAT and ACT scores (same estimates as in the table above), middle 50% test ranges where reported, test score submission policy, deadlines, and acceptance rates summarize admission difficulty between NSU and UCO-Central.

  • Incoming UCO-Central students have a 1 point higher typical ACT composite (median estimate) (21 vs. 20 at NSU).
  • Reported middle 50% SAT composite range (25th-75th percentile) for admitted studentsNortheastern State University 866/1136.
  • Reported middle 50% ACT composite range (25th-75th percentile) for admitted students: University of Central Oklahoma 18/24; Northeastern State University 18/23.
  • Submitting SAT or ACT scores: UCO-Central - Required; NSU - Test optional.
  • Accepted freshman UCO-Central students have a 0.01 point higher average high school GPA (3.5) than students at NSU (3.49).
  • NSU has a higher acceptance rate (99.6%) than UCO-Central (78.1%).
  • The share of admitted students who enrolled (yield) is 42.9% at UCO-Central vs. 39% at NSU.

UCO-Central vs. NSU Graduation Outcomes Comparison

How do outcomes compare for UCO-Central and NSU? Graduation rate, earnings, and student loan debt are common indicators. The bullets below summarize the same federal outcomes fields as the comparison table (College Scorecard / IPEDS where applicable).

  • University of Central Oklahoma's six-year graduation rate (36%) is higher than Northeastern State University's (26%).
  • Graduates from University of Central Oklahoma earn a median of about $4,400 more per year than NSU graduates about ten years after starting college ($44,600 vs. $40,200), per the same Scorecard earnings definition.
  • Among federal student loan borrowers, Northeastern State University graduates have a $2,393 lower median loan debt than UCO-Central graduates ($18,000 vs. $20,393).
  • Among borrowers, NSU graduates have an estimated $24 lower median monthly federal student loan payment than UCO-Central graduates ($186 vs. $210).
  • More UCO-Central gra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former NSU students, three years after graduation. (54% vs. 48%)
